When asked about the tension with Greek Prime Minister Mitsotakis over the Fredi Beleri issue, Prime Minister Rama admitted that it created difficulties, but their relationship always maintains respect. The shared ambition is to resolve all issues between the two countries by the end of the year.

"The Beleri issue created some difficulties in our relationship, no doubt, but we have always been respectful and open with each other, without drama. I respect him greatly for that. We decided some time ago that we should not let our countries be strained by these kinds of tensions. We must once and for all resolve all the issues between us. Our ambition is to finish within this year and by next autumn to conclude all matters. We have a great asset for us, the Greek minority, and something that is an asset for you, the Albanians living here and integrated," said Rama.

He added that it is not about a restart because everything has already begun.

"I don't expect a restart, we have restarted. We expect an end by the end of the year, both of us hope so. I am trying to be careful not to joke with you because I don't want to disturb this environment," said the Prime Minister.
